After I was back home from rehab, I continued sketching and have never looked back since.<\/p>\n<p><b>CustomInk: What\u2019s your first step in creating a new font?<\/b><\/p>\n<p><strong>Joe Prince:<\/strong> Starting a new font is always the most fun aspect of the project in my opinion. I think this is largely due to the fact that you have complete freedom and flexibility to control the look, feel, and overall tone of the typeface. This is the part of the project that is crucial in laying down the foundation, and making preliminary decisions that could potentially affect the entire look of the face. At this point in the project it is typically known which category of typefaces it is going to belong to (i.e., sans-serif, serif, slab serif, script, etc.). It is also known what the design intent is for the final product, such as standalone user or application-specific integration.<\/p>\n<p>The real fun begins when it comes time to begin sketching the first letter, or first few letters. I usually start with the letter \u201ch.\u201d The letter \u201ch\u201d tells you a lot about the particular face: whether the face has slabs\/spurs, what its contrast is (based on the amount of \u201cpinch\u201d the letter has), the overall width, whether or not the contours are abrupt or more transitional and flowing in nature, what the x-height and ascender-height is for the entire face, etc. I usually spend a lot of time on this letter at the forefront of the project as it is the reference and driver for everything else to follow.<\/p>\n<p><strong>CustomInk: How long does it take you to create a font?<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><strong>Joe Prince:<\/strong> The time it takes to develop a font typically is not that long, but the time it takes to create an entire typeface (5 weights with matching italics for example) can take quite some time. It can be on the order of magnitude from 2 to 4 months, all the way up to a year and a half. The part of the process that takes the most time is creating the extrema weights (i.e., the thin\/hairline and bold\/heavy), as well as a middle weight that is typically necessary for a more controlled interpolation process. So for a typeface containing 5 weights with matching italics (a 10 font family), a total of 6 unique fonts need to be drawn from scratch, with the other 4 generated from interpolation.<\/p>\n<p><strong>CustomInk: How long did Klinic Slab in particular take you to create?<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><strong>Joe Prince:<\/strong> Klinic Slab was a project that I decided to undertake in the beginning of 2012, shortly after completing an ultrabold sans-serif typeface (Bemio). At this time, I was still an up-and-coming typographer (which I still very much am today) and wanted to experiment with creating a complete typeface full of OpenType (OT) features such as small caps, stylistic alternatives, true italics, and so on. As I was trying to learn as much as possible about the process, I didn\u2019t want to center the project on a sans-serif typeface largely due to their inherent simplified forms. But I also didn\u2019t feel ready to conquer the daunting task of a full-serif typeface either, and hence, I found a perfect blend of the two\u2014a slab serif typeface.<\/p>\n<p>After many, many rounds of revisions, refinements, and fine-tuning, I had finally finished the typeface and was content with its look. Because I was still a college student at the time of production of Klinic Slab (studying mechanical engineering), it took over a year to complete the entire typeface.<\/p>\n<p><strong>CustomInk: How has your style developed\/changed since Klinic Slab?<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><strong>Joe Prince:<\/strong> I wouldn\u2019t necessarily say my style has changed since designing Klinic Slab, but it most certainly has developed. If I could design a typeface half as good as Helvetica in my lifetime, I would consider myself very lucky.<\/p>\n<p><strong>CustomInk: How has the digital world changed how fonts are created for you?<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><strong>Joe Prince:<\/strong> Technology is a beautiful thing, and understanding its potential and being able to utilize it is key in streamlining a process, such as that for making a typeface. There are many monotonous, yet crucial, processes that need to take place during the development of a typeface. These may include spacing\/kerning\/tracking each individual font (a daunting process if done manually), hinting each individual font (for on-screen use) at a wide range of point sizes (an even more daunting task if done manually), amongst many other things.<\/p>\n<p>Recently I have been using the iKern service to space\/kern my typefaces. iKern is an algorithm that an Italian gentleman (Igino Marini) wrote several years back. In short, it calculates the amount of \u201coccupied\u201d space a character contains in relation to another paired character, and determines an optimal amount of space to distance the two characters in a way that is optically balanced. Being algorithmic, it is naturally very quick to perform, usually resulting in getting a fully-spaced\/kerned font back in a matter of a few days. Compared to the manual process, this can be expedited ten-fold and will more than likely have more consistent results.<\/p>\n<p><strong>CustomInk: What\u2019s something you think people should know about fonts?<\/strong><\/p>\n<p><strong>Joe Prince:<\/strong> I don\u2019t think there\u2019s anything people should know about fonts, that\u2019s the beauty of them.
